      QUEST MEDICAL COMPLETES CARDIOVASCULAR DIVISION SALE FOR $24 MILLION

             BOARD ALSO APPROVES REPURCHASE OF UP TO 500,000 SHARES

DALLAS, JANUARY 30, 1998--QUEST MEDICAL, INC. (NASDAQ: QMED), a manufacturer of
proprietary products for the healthcare industry, announced today that it has
completed the sale of its cardiovascular and intravenous fluid products
division, including the Myocardial Protection System(R) product line, to Atrion
Corporation (Nasdaq: ATRI). Quest received approximately $24 million in cash
for the division. As previously reported, Quest also granted Atrion a
nine-month option to purchase Quest's Allen, Texas, manufacturing facility and
corporate headquarters for $6.5 million. Quest will lease space in the Allen
facility to Atrion during a transition period, and Atrion will relocate its
executive offices from Arab, Alabama, to the Allen facility. If Atrion
purchases the facility, Quest would relocate its Advanced Neuromodulation
System ("ANS") business to a new location in the North Dallas area.

Following the division sale, Quest has approximately $17 million in cash on
hand and no debt other than its Allen facility mortgage. If Atrion exercises
the purchase option on the Allen facility, Quest would receive another $2.7
million in net proceeds after paying off the mortgage. Given its cash position,
Quest's Board of Directors has approved a stock repurchase program of up to
500,000 shares of Quest's common stock. Quest's purchases may be effected
through open market purchases, block transactions, privately negotiated
purchases, or otherwise. No purchases will be made from any director or officer
of the Company. Purchases of Quest common stock will be effected at prices and
terms to be determined in light of then current circumstances, are completely
discretionary and may be temporarily or permanently suspended at any time
without notice.

Quest also reported that its Board of Directors has elected Hugh M. Morrison as
Quest's new Chairman of the Board. Mr.  Morrison has served on Quest's Board of
Directors since 1983.
